Transaction 70e2e7bd6ae5dc063d90ead4e1bd37a95fa2ebe819b01319afcede8c85a290d2

block
2fe5cedfcd54ccf56f92d8e0ed28837c5f31e10bcbab2592995cfcce77503c58

31 Inputs

2 Outputs